What is the cheapest month to fly from Belgium to Ontario?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Belgium to Ontario,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Belgium to Ontario is February, when tickets cost C$ 875 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and March,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 1,158 and C$ 1,156 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Belgium to Ontario?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Ontario,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on the flight from Belgium to Ontario, you should book around 5 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 7 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Belgium to Ontario?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Belgium to Ontario with an airline and back with another airline.
